Features and Benefits of Membership
Community Impact
Members directly contribute to improving their local communities and addressing global challenges. Rotary empowers individuals to take action on pressing issues such as hunger, education, and public health.
Professional Networking
Rotary fosters connections between professionals, business leaders, and experts from various fields. Networking through Rotary can lead to valuable business relationships, mentorships, and career opportunities.
Personal Growth and Leadership Development
Rotary offers leadership and personal development opportunities, allowing members to enhance their skills in public speaking, project management, and event organization. Members can participate in leadership training at the district and international levels.
Global Perspective
Through international projects and exchange programs, Rotary members gain a broader understanding of global issues and different cultures. Rotary’s international conferences and conventions provide opportunities for global networking.
Friendship and Fellowship
Rotary is a diverse community of like-minded individuals who share a passion for service and making a difference. Clubs provide social opportunities where members can form lasting friendships.
Recognition and Fulfillment
Rotary provides a sense of fulfillment and purpose by allowing members to see the tangible impact of their service work. Members receive recognition for their contributions and achievements through awards and honors.
Opportunities for Family Involvement
Rotary encourages family involvement through programs such as Rotaract (for young adults) and Interact (for high school students), fostering a multigenerational commitment to service.
Service Projects
Rotary Clubs are involved in a wide range of service projects that address community needs such as education, healthcare, sanitation, poverty alleviation, and disaster relief. Members can participate in hands-on projects locally and internationally.
Global Network
Rotary is a global organization with over 1.4 million members in more than 46,000 clubs worldwide. Members can network with professionals and leaders from various industries and backgrounds around the world.
Regular Meetings
The Rotary Club of Lancaster meets in-person on a weekly basis, to discuss community projects, hear from guest speakers, and share ideas. Meetings are both in-person and virtual, offering flexibility for members.
International Programs
Rotary’s signature international programs, such as PolioPlus (the global campaign to eradicate polio), Rotary Youth Exchange, and the Rotary Peace Fellowship, focus on large-scale global impact. Rotary partners with international organizations like the United Nations and the World Health Organization.
Focus on Key Areas of Service
Rotary’s work is organized around six focus areas: promoting peace, fighting disease, providing clean water, saving mothers and children, supporting education, and growing local economies.
Fundraising and Grants
Rotary offers grant opportunities to support large-scale service projects, allowing clubs to leverage additional resources for impact. Fundraising events are common to support both local and global initiatives.

Dues
For regular, active members
New Member Induction Fee: $250
Annual Membership Dues: $1,120
Dues can be paid annually, semi-annually ($560), or quarterly ($280). These dues pay for club administration, meeting space rental, Rotary District 7390 & Rotary International member assessments. Annual member dues also include weekly luncheon service.
